dc.description.abstract | We compared the in vitro activities of isavuconazole, posaconazole, voriconazole, and fluconazole against Dipodascus capitatus (n = 21), Saccharomyces cerevisiae (n = 20), Rhodotorula mucilaginosa (n = 18), and Trichosporon spp. (n = 15). The MIC(50)s, MIC(90)s, and MIC ranges (in microg/ml) obtained using the CLSI M27-A3 procedure were as follows: isavuconazole, 0.125, 0.5, and < or = 0.015 to 2; posaconazole, 0.5, 2, and < or = 0.015 to > 16; voriconazole, 0.125, 2, and < or = 0.015 to 8; and fluconazole, 4, > 128, and < or = 0.125 to > 128. Isavuconazole showed potent activity against the isolates studied | es |
